Bromopol CAS Number and its Uses

Bronopol, also known by its CAS number 5237-10-8, is a widely used antimicrobial more info agent. This potent biocide exhibits broad-spectrum activity against microorganisms and has found applications in various industries. Bronopol's effectiveness stems from its ability to disrupt the cell wall of target microorganisms, ultimately leading to their destruction.

  • In the pharmaceutical industry, bronopol is incorporated into formulations to prevent microbial growth and extend shelf life.
  • Industrial water systems often utilize bronopol to control algae that can cause damage.
  • Bronopol also plays a role in the sterilization of laboratory media, ensuring their safety and efficacy.

While highly effective, bronopol's use should be carefully considered due to potential skin irritation. It is essential to adhere to recommended usage guidelines and consult with experts to ensure safe and appropriate application.
